00:00 is going to be great. It will have a small specialist provision, a full nursery. It will
00:06 expand from a current pan of 20 students to a two-form entry, so that's 60 students. We
00:12 will have a 3 or 4G to be determined artificial pitch, but it will be floodlit for community
00:17 use. The hall and kitchens are available for community use. And something that's really
00:22 exciting is that we are opening a specialist science lab, which will be great for the students
00:28 because it's not often that primary school they get to use a laboratory, a fully fitted
00:32 laboratory. We're also working in partnership with STEM South East and a team of STEM ambassadors
00:38 to make sure that that facility is available for other schools, primary and secondary,
00:43 and for the wider community. So we're really, really excited about it. And the other lovely
00:47 thing is that the build is net zero, which means that it's a zero emission building,
00:52 so it's quite trailblazing in fact that it's really sustainable and won't impact on the
00:59 community as well. This is an expansion and a relocation of an existing school. It's not
01:04 a brand new school, so it's really important. We have a super community at Rocheville who
01:09 have been really behind the school. Some great things have been happening there in recent
01:12 years. The idea is that actually this is a great opportunity to bring the two communities
01:17 together, the existing community and the new community. So it remains as Rocheville School.
01:21 It is the expansion and relocation of an existing school. So I think we're really excited about
01:27 bringing the two communities together as a single Rocheville community, because although
01:33 the new area is called Cable Wharf, it's built on what were the Rocheville Pleasure Gardens.
01:37 So this is all the Rocheville community and will be going forward as well.
